Transaction c571899c46859816f20f656256221b35f2c1989cacea2e9d747ea5aed96140e5

2 Input
2 Outputs
  • c571899c46859816f20f656256221b35f2c1989cacea2e9d747ea5aed96140e5:0
  • value  1000927
    address  3Cbj63LXWLZXgPESYd3Mu2CycjhUq7BZed
  • c571899c46859816f20f656256221b35f2c1989cacea2e9d747ea5aed96140e5:1
  • value  594460
    address  3C9yhVU3abadRNismcPzKCUu7GHzFtNfoL